What does a 75 × 42 multi-bay workshop actually fit?

At roughly 3,150 square feet, a 75×42 footprint supports multiple vehicle bays with room for workbenches, hoists, compressors and parts storage. Many buyers plan one drive-through bay for trailers, dedicated space for detailing or woodworking, and a clean parts room. The clear-span steel frame keeps columns out of the way, so you can set wide bay openings and flexible interior partitions. Mezzanine storage, washrooms and a small office can be framed in as needed without compromising the main work area. Cladding, doors and daylight choices

Profiled steel cladding in 26- or 24‑gauge, with coordinated trims and wainscot, offers a clean exterior that resists corrosion. Buyers typically pair oversized overhead doors along the eave wall with a high headroom bay for a lift. Add insulated man doors for safe access and window bands or translucent panels to bring in daylight. Insulation packages (roof and wall), thermal breaks and ventilated ridges help manage condensation and comfort in year‑round use.

How is a steel workshop engineered for Cambridge, ON?

Your kit is engineered to the Ontario Building Code, with site‑specific design loads based on the City of Cambridge’s requirements for snow, wind exposure and soil conditions. Actual values are confirmed for your address and shown on sealed drawings. The frame, purlins and girts are sized accordingly, with bracing, anchor bolts and slab details coordinated to your geotechnical and foundation design.

What does the build and permit process look like?

Pre‑engineered components arrive ready to bolt together: primary frames, secondary members, cladding, trims and fasteners. A licensed local builder handles erection, doors, and integration with your slab, utilities and interiors. Building permits are issued by the City of Cambridge under the Ontario Building Code; submissions typically include engineered drawings, site plan and foundation details. Foundations, slab and anchorage for Cambridge sites

For a steel garage workshop Cambridge Ontario buyers usually select a reinforced concrete slab-on-grade with thickened edges or piers under frame lines. Final footing depth is set by your geotechnical report and local frost considerations; the engineer details insulation, sub‑base prep and drainage to control heave. Base plates, anchor bolts and hold‑downs are specified on sealed drawings to resist gravity, uplift and shear, coordinated with rebar and embed schedules. If radiant heat is planned, we route slab penetrations, vapour barriers and thermal breaks so anchors and utilities don’t conflict.

Roof system, weather loads and corrosion performance

Primary frames, purlins and bracing are engineered to the Ontario Building Code with site‑specific snow and wind loads verified for your Cambridge address. Roof panels and connections are designed for drifting at step‑offs and near wide doors; eave struts, cross‑bracing and diaphragm action are checked for your exposure category. Choose 26‑ or 24‑gauge roof and wall panels with Galvalume or painted finishes; fasteners and trims are matched for corrosion resistance in Southern Ontario’s freeze‑thaw and road‑salt environment. Add ventilated ridges, gutters and downpipes, plus optional ice guards, to manage meltwater.

How does the 75 × 42 frame support lifts, cranes and mezzanines?

Clear‑span rafters keep columns out of bay lines. Point loads for two‑post lifts, a light jib or a partial mezzanine are engineered into the frame and slab once equipment weights and locations are confirmed.

Permits, zoning and inspections in Cambridge

The City of Cambridge issues building permits under the Ontario Building Code. Typical submissions include Ontario‑sealed structural drawings, site plan, grading/drainage notes and foundation details. Zoning, lot coverage, entrances, fire separations and spatial separation from property lines are confirmed for your parcel.
